Текущее время: Вт, июл 29 2025, 13:58

Часовой пояс: UTC + 3 часа


Правила форума


ВНИМАНИЕ! Прежде чем задавать вопрос, ознакомьтесь со ссылками ниже:

Вопросы по отличиям версий SAP, Add-On, EHP - сюда
Вопросы по SAP Front End (SAPlogon, SAPgui, guiXT и т.д.) - сюда
Вопросы по LSMW - сюда
Вопросы по архивации в SAP - сюда
Вопросы по SAP GRC - сюда
Вопросы по SAP Business Workplace (почте SAP) и SAP Office - сюда
Вопросы по miniSAP (SAP mini basis) - сюда
Вопросы по SAP HANA - сюда
Вопросы по лицензированию продуктов SAP - сюда



Начать новую тему Ответить на тему  [ Сообщений: 7 ] 
Автор Сообщение
 Заголовок сообщения: AS Java балансировка.
СообщениеДобавлено: Чт, сен 04 2008, 06:53 
Начинающий
Начинающий

Зарегистрирован:
Пт, окт 13 2006, 13:02
Сообщения: 14
Откуда: Eburg
Добрый день.
Пытаюсь настроить балансиовку нагрузки на Java (portal) между центральной и доп. инстанциями. нашел где создаются Logon Groups. Создал, прописал там приложение, но при входе на адрес http://server:50x00/irj на доп сервер не переходит, хотя для этой группы указал только доп. сервер. Нашел еще линк на настройку групп:
http://help.sap.com/saphelp_nw2004s/hel ... ontent.htm
Но в нем не понятно, что за значения прописывать в эти параметры.


Принять этот ответ
Вернуться к началу
 Профиль  
 
 Заголовок сообщения:
СообщениеДобавлено: Чт, сен 04 2008, 08:46 
Специалист
Специалист
Аватара пользователя

Зарегистрирован:
Вт, авг 12 2008, 07:40
Сообщения: 196
Откуда: Екатеринбург
Пол: Мужской
тут помимо всего прочего нужно конфигурировать SAP WEB DISPATCHER. он используется для редиректов.
еще его можно юзать как реверс-прокси

_________________
ай, каррамба


Принять этот ответ
Вернуться к началу
 Профиль Отправить email  
 
 Заголовок сообщения:
СообщениеДобавлено: Чт, сен 04 2008, 09:24 
Начинающий
Начинающий

Зарегистрирован:
Пт, окт 13 2006, 13:02
Сообщения: 14
Откуда: Eburg
По ссылке написано, что нужно вписать некие URL в параметры профиля SAP Web Dispatcher:
wdisp/J2EE/group_info_location
wdisp/J2EE/url_map_location
Не совсем понимаю что такое SAP Web Dispatcher, и где живет его профиль. В /sapmnt/<SAPSID>/profile живет 3 профиля - SCS01, JC00 и J02. Или их нужно прописывать в Visual Admin? И какие адреса нужно прописывать (адреса до порталов на серверах приложений, типа http://serve1:50000/irj и http://server2:50200/irj)?

Опять же в 3 пункте по ссылке значиться поставить некие URL(какие именно) в патаметры GroupInfoRequest и UrlMapRequest, но у меня есть только GroupInfoLocation and UrlMapLocation, но думаю это не принципиально. самый главный вопрос, какие ссылки туда вписывать.


Принять этот ответ
Вернуться к началу
 Профиль  
 
 Заголовок сообщения:
СообщениеДобавлено: Чт, сен 04 2008, 12:19 
Специалист
Специалист
Аватара пользователя

Зарегистрирован:
Вт, авг 12 2008, 07:40
Сообщения: 196
Откуда: Екатеринбург
Пол: Мужской
sapwebdisp живет в папке /sapmnt/SID/exe

первый раз запускаете sapwebdisp –bootstrap
тогда происходит генерация профиля sapwebdisp.pfl.

дальше - пользователи диспетчера
icmon -a pf=sapwebdisp.pfl


там диалог такой

Maintain authentication file
============================

Filename (/usr/sap/SYS/global/security/data/icmauth.txt): /sapmnt/GEP/exe/icmauth.txt



Maintain authentication file: /sapmnt/GEP/exe/icmauth.txt
======================================

a - add user to set
c - change passwd of existing user in set
g - change group of existing user in set
x - change client cert data of existing user in set
d - delete user from set
l - list users of set
s - save changes of set to file
q - quit (without saving)

--> a

User name: ivanov
Enter Passwort:
Re-enter Passwort:
Group name: sapsys
Subject value of client cert: CN=template,*

Maintain authentication file: /sapmnt/GEP/exe/icmauth.txt
======================================

a - add user to set
c - change passwd of existing user in set
g - change group of existing user in set
x - change client cert data of existing user in set
d - delete user from set
l - list users of set
s - save changes of set to file
q - quit (without saving)

--> s
Press <RETURN> to continue



после этого можно админить через веб
http://host:80XX/sap/wdisp/admin/default.html

правите как написано профиль sapwebdisp.pfl.


останов диспетчера - kill PID
запуск - sapwebdisp pf=sapwebdisp.pfl&

_________________
ай, каррамба


Принять этот ответ
Вернуться к началу
 Профиль Отправить email  
 
 Заголовок сообщения:
СообщениеДобавлено: Пт, сен 05 2008, 08:01 
Начинающий
Начинающий

Зарегистрирован:
Пт, окт 13 2006, 13:02
Сообщения: 14
Откуда: Eburg
Спасибо.

Есби можно, то уточнить еще один момент:
Из прочтения документации понял, что есть 2 типа балансировки: гомогенная и гетерогенная.

В гетерогенной необходимо конфигурировать этот самый диспетчер, а в гомогенной вроде как используется встроенный диспетчер и можно заходить например на адрес http://server:50000/irj~LogonGroup и он(джавовский диспетчер) будет осуществлять балансировку. Или этот вариант не применим в случае с несколькими инстанциями?


Принять этот ответ
Вернуться к началу
 Профиль  
 
 Заголовок сообщения:
СообщениеДобавлено: Пт, сен 05 2008, 09:24 
Специалист
Специалист
Аватара пользователя

Зарегистрирован:
Вт, авг 12 2008, 07:40
Сообщения: 196
Откуда: Екатеринбург
Пол: Мужской
по-моему, джава диспетчер осуществляет балансировку тредов по серверным нодам (типа server0, server1 и т.д.)....

_________________
ай, каррамба


Принять этот ответ
Вернуться к началу
 Профиль Отправить email  
 
 Заголовок сообщения:
СообщениеДобавлено: Пн, сен 15 2008, 13:38 
Начинающий
Начинающий

Зарегистрирован:
Пт, окт 13 2006, 13:02
Сообщения: 14
Откуда: Eburg
Долго искал способы балансировки, в итоге нашел еще один, кроме sapwebdispatcher:

можно просто заходить по ссылке на сервер сообщений:
http://<mess.server>:<mess.port>/<applicatin>
отличие в том, что он подставляет ссылку в адресной строке на тот сервер, на который кидает. Остается вопрос в том, как он балансирует нагрузку? web диспетчер прото по кругу раскидывает пользователей.... а у сервера сообщений по идее есть инфа, где сколько сидит и он может более "правильно" распределять нагрузку....


Принять этот ответ
Вернуться к началу
 Профиль  
 
Показать сообщения за:  Поле сортировки  
Начать новую тему Ответить на тему  [ Сообщений: 7 ] 

Часовой пояс: UTC + 3 часа


Кто сейчас на конференции

Сейчас этот форум просматривают: Google [Bot]


Вы не можете начинать темы
Вы не можете отвечать на сообщения
Вы не можете редактировать свои сообщения
Вы не можете удалять свои сообщения
Вы не можете добавлять вложения

Найти:
Перейти:  
cron
Powered by phpBB © 2000, 2002, 2005, 2007 phpBB Group
Русская поддержка phpBB